Job Summary

Data Center Specialist for SpaceX’s Starlink program who deploys, troubleshoots, and repairs hardware at PoP sites worldwide. Travels internationally and domestically to resolve hardware issues, racks and installs servers, diagnoses fiber optic circuits, and documents processes to improve team capabilities, supporting a rapidly evolving global satellite broadband network.
Location: Washington
Workplace: Remote
Employment Type: Full time
Job Function: Hardware, Embedded & Systems Engineering

Key Responsibilities

  • •Augment, deploy, troubleshoot, and repair hardware at Starlink PoP colocation sites worldwide.
  • •Travel internationally and domestically to resolve hardware issues affecting Starlink user service and deploying new hardware to scale our worldwide network
  • •Diagnose failures within fiber optic circuits and execute repairs to bring system back to full operation
  • •Rack and stack router and server hardware on designated locations around the world
  • •Install servers and upgrade/replace parts of the servers following MOPs

Key Requirements

  • •High school diploma or equivalency certificate.
  • •2+ years of experience troubleshooting hardware or IT equipment in the IT or telecom industry.
  • •Experience working with fiber optics network: installation, test, troubleshooting, and repair; using fiber optic test equipment (OTDR, OLS, OPM, VFL)
  • •Experience constructing IT/network racks (UPS, PDUs, cable management, servers, network devices)
  • •Ability to travel approximately 75% of the time to US or international gateway sites
